4. Scotland’s landfill ban on biodegradable waste deemed ‘not achievable’
Concerns are emerging over waste material in Scotland being diverted to English landfills as a result of the Scottish Government’s ban on landfilling biodegradable waste from 2021.
And, the likelihood of cross border movements comes amid a warning to the association for Scotland’s local authorities that it is “unlikely” councils will be able to meet the 2021 landfill ban.

5. Great Britain’s annual injury and ill health statistics
Too many workers in Britain’s workplaces are still being injured or made ill by their work a new report shows.
Annual statistics from the Health and Safety Executive (HSE) show 1.4 million workers were suffering from work-related ill health and around 555,000 from non-fatal injuries in 2017/18.
